CORPORATE DEBT

As of November 30, 2013, Northern Technologies Holding Company, LLC (NTI LLC) had a term loan with a principal amount of $914,384 outstanding that NTI LLC obtained from PNC Bank, National Association (PNC Bank) in connection with the purchase of NTIC’s corporate headquarters in September 2006.  As described in more detail in Note 15, this term loan was repaid in full on January 3, 2014.

The Company has a revolving line of credit with PNC Bank of $3,000,000.  No amounts were outstanding under the line of credit as of both November 30, 2013 and August 31, 2013.  At the option of the Company, outstanding advances under the line of credit bear interest at either (a) an annual rate based on LIBOR plus 2.15% for the applicable LIBOR interest period selected by the Company or (b) at the rate publicly announced by PNC Bank from time to time as its prime rate. Interest is payable in arrears (a) for the portion of advances bearing interest under the prime rate on the last day of each month during the term thereof and (b) for the portion of advances bearing interest under the LIBOR option on the last day of the respective LIBOR interest period selected for such advance.  Any unpaid interest is payable on the maturity date.  As of November 30, 2013, the interest rate was 2.99% and the weighted average rate was 3.06% for the three months ended November 30, 2013.  As of November 30, 2012, the interest rate was 3.03% and the weighted average rate was 3.11% for the three months ended November 30, 2012.  The revolving line of credit is secured by cash, receivables and inventory.

The line of credit is governed under a loan agreement, which contains standard covenants, including affirmative financial covenants, such as the maintenance of a minimum fixed charge coverage ratio, and negative covenants, which, among other things, limit the incurrence of additional indebtedness, loans and equity investments, disposition of assets, mergers and consolidations and other matters customarily restricted in such agreements.  Under the loan agreement, the Company is subject to a minimum fixed charge coverage ratio of 1.10:1.00.  As of November 30, 2013, the Company was in compliance with all debt covenants.

On December 31, 2013, PNC Bank extended the maturity date of the line of credit from January 8, 2014 to January 7, 2015.  All other terms of the line of credit and the loan agreement and other documents evidencing the line of credit remain the same.
